LabelMarkers

Generate image connected region label markers to be used for later image segmentation.

A connected region is any non-zero pixel region bounded by pixel values less than or equal to nMinVal. Pixels outside the ROI are always treated as having values of 0 thus resulting in a connected region segmentation boundary in that direction. Note that while marker label IDs start at ID number 1, they are not generated in any particular order and there may be numeric gaps between sequential marker IDs. The pNumber parameter returns the value of the maximum label ID generated in the first pass. However during convergence passes higher label ID numbers in connected regions containing multiple label ID numbers will be replaced with the lowest label ID number in the region. However, connected region label IDs will be unique unless the value returned by pNumber exceeds the data type range of a destination pixel in which case ID values will roll over causing some to be used on multiple connected regions. If this occurs for 8 bit data it is recommended that you use the 8u32u version of the function for 8 bit data. Pixels not connected to any connected region like those with values less than or equal to nMinVal will be assigned a marker label ID value of 0.

Before calling any of the LabelMarkers functions the application first needs to call the corresponding LabelMarkersGetBufferSize to determine the amount of device memory to allocate as a working buffer. The allocated device memory is then passed as the pBuffer parameter to the corresponding LabelMarkers function.

NppStatus nppiLabelMarkers_16u_C1IR ( Npp16u pSrcDst,
int  nSrcDstStep,
NppiSize  oSizeROI,
Npp16u  nMinVal,
NppiNorm  eNorm,
int *  pNumber,
Npp8u pBuffer 
)

1 channel 16-bit unsigned integer in place label markers image generation.

Parameters
pSrcDstIn-Place Image Pointer.
nSrcDstStepSource-Image Line Step.
oSizeROIRegion-of-Interest (ROI).
nMinValPixel values less than or equal to nMinVal will be excluded as members of any connected region and given a label ID of 0..
eNormType of pixel connectivity test to use, nppiNormInf will use 8 way connectivity and nppiNormL1 will use 4 way connectivity.
pNumberPointer to host memory integer value where the maximum generated marker label ID will be returned.
pBufferPointer to device memory scratch buffer at least as large as value returned by the corresponding LabelMarkersGetBufferSize call.
Returns
Image Data Related Error Codes, ROI Related Error Codes
